News summary

The South African government has strongly condemned the U.S. refugee policy under President Trump that prioritizes Afrikaners, the country's white minority, within a sharply reduced refugee admissions cap of 7,500. South African officials refute claims of a "white genocide," describing the narrative as widely discredited, unsupported by evidence, and rejected by prominent Afrikaners themselves. The government criticized the policy as based on false assumptions, conflating voluntary migration with refugee asylum, which undermines South Africa's constitutional framework and international protection systems. This move has further strained diplomatic relations, compounded by the suspension of U.S. financial aid and high tariffs on South African exports. Many Afrikaners have publicly opposed the special refugee status based on race, emphasizing that humanitarian policies should prioritize vulnerability over race. Pretoria calls on the U.S. to base its foreign policy on facts rather than political misinformation, highlighting that violent crime affects all racial groups equally in South Africa.
